Output 3bc556a7fcb34c7d1a03e5ae473a38feb014c12bf6cd856462eca31e945cca77:0

value
312258
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ab912cd73674c6017be822f48dbf83889655f711 OP_EQUAL
address
3HLBPHz2azqpvJ61jSpVTHvPJqzac1mrsd
transaction
3bc556a7fcb34c7d1a03e5ae473a38feb014c12bf6cd856462eca31e945cca77
confirmations
367734
spent
true